-
-
[求助]关于hook 显卡驱动 OpenAdapter
-
发表于:
2016-6-30 22:53
12930
-
[求助]关于hook 显卡驱动 OpenAdapter
原贴:http://bbs.pediy.com/showthread.php?t=195759&highlight=%E6%98%BE%E5%8D%A1
HookOpenAdapter代码
代码:
BOOL DetourOpenAdapter()
{
OpenAdapter = (_OpenAdapter *)GetProcAddress(GetModuleHandleA("nvd3dum.dll"), "OpenAdapter");
if (OpenAdapter == NULL)
{
OpenAdapter = (_OpenAdapter *)GetProcAddress(GetModuleHandleA("aticfx32.dll"), "OpenAdapter");
}
if (OpenAdapter)
{
DetourRestoreAfterWith();
DetourTransactionBegin();
DetourUpdateThread(GetCurrentThread());
DetourAttach((void **)&OpenAdapter, WarpOpenAdapter);
DetourTransactionCommit();
}
return OpenAdapter != NULL;
}
上面代码,为哈我得不到OpenAdapter地址呢??win764位。我看了一些程序都没加载nvd3dum.dll和aticfx32.dll"两个模块呀?。实在搞不明白了,哪位指点一下?
[培训]内核驱动高级班,冲击BAT一流互联网大厂工作,每周日13:00-18:00直播授课